    Everyone’s favorite color is orange. Of all the foam pads sold by Autogeek, the orange ones are the most purchased. We’re pretty sure it’s not the color that makes them popular; more than likely it’s the cut. Orange pads have just the right amount of cut to level light to moderate swirl marks and most scratches while removing light oxidation. They eliminate the widest range of problems that afflict the most vehicles on the road today. And that is why everyone loves orange.



    To give you more orange to love, we’ve put together this Orange Low Profile 5.5 Inch Pad 6 Pack. Keep in mind that these are the 5.5 inch pads, not the 6.5. The foam of these pads is the same density as the larger pad and offers the same level of cut. The only difference is the size and, in this instance, size doesn’t really matter. The 5.5 inch pad will remove light to moderate scratches and swirls and light oxidation just like the 6.5 inch pad. Again, the only difference is ½ inch around the edge and ¼ inch off the top. The 5.5 inch pad is a compact version of the original orange pad.



    Polishing is all about personal preference. Some people prefer polishing with large pads because they cover more ground. But some people like the feel of a smaller pad. One of our techs compared polishing with the 5.5 inch pad to running. Which would you run faster in – hiking boots or Nikes? The 5.5 inch pad makes the polisher lighter, which some people find easier to work.



    If you only have a few isolated problem areas, the 5.5 inch orange pads are ideal. You can correct small patches of paint quickly and spare the rest of your paint unnecessary polishing.



    The Orange Low Profile 5.5 Inch Pads are designed for the Porter Cable 7424 dual action polisher. Use a 5 inch backing plate. This plate will provide enough of a lip of foam to protect the paint surface and its flexible urethane edge is recessed to avoid contact with the paint.

    LC makes a pad like that, and hook and loop is available edge to edge or with an elevated hook and loop area. Weigh the differences yourself in that regard. I prefer the edge to edge myself.....
